Gregory Bovino, a prominent figure associated with Donald Trump’s immigration enforcement efforts, has been reassigned and is no longer able to access his official social media accounts. Recent developments have seen Bovino moving back to his previous role in El Centro, California, as he prepares for an impending retirement. This information was disclosed by The Atlantic on Monday, citing sources from Homeland Security and individuals familiar with the situation.

Homeland Security sources confirmed to the Daily Mail that Bovino’s social media privileges were rescinded following orders from Border Patrol Commissioner Rodney Scott. The decision coincides with Bovino’s defense of the lethal shooting of Alex Pretti, a 37-year-old ICU nurse, which took place on a street in Minneapolis over the weekend.

Bovino had actively engaged on Twitter, repeatedly cautioning users against attacking federal officers. This response came after various users shared personal narratives that cast Pretti in a favorable light.

In one instance, when an account suggested Pretti was unarmed, Bovino countered by stating that the “SUSPECT confronted and assaulted officers and was armed while doing so.” This exchange highlights the ongoing tension and complexity surrounding the incident.

He had tweeted multiple times ‘don’t assault federal officers’ in response to random X users who shared biographical information that portrayed Pretti in a positive light. 

In response to one account claiming that Pretti ‘never at any time produced a gun,’ Bovino wrote that ‘the SUSPECT confronted and assaulted officers and was armed while doing so.’ 

He even got into spats with lawmakers, including Republican Thomas Massie, who wrote that ‘carrying a firearm is not a death sentence, it’s a Constitutionally protected God-given right and if you don’t understand this you have no business in law enforcement or government.’ 

Bovino told the Kentucky Congressman: ‘Attacking law enforcement is not a right like you want it to be.’

The commander also shot back at Republican Louisiana Senator Bill Cassidy and Texas Democrat Senate candidate James Talarico, both of whom called for independent investigations into the shooting, as well as author Stephen King.

After tweeting over 40 responses to various reactions to the Pretti shooting on Saturday and Sunday, Bovino’s X account has gone silent for the past 11 hours.  

Tricia McLaughlin, assistant press secretary for the Department of Homeland Security, said Bovino had not been fired and remained a ‘key part of the president’s team.’

Trump spent hours on Sunday and Monday watching cable news coverage and was unsettled by how the administration was being portrayed, one official told CNN.

Noem branded the ICU nurse a ‘domestic terrorist’ and claimed he brandished a firearm, sparking further frustration among administration officials. 

White House Press Secretary Karoline Leavitt distanced Trump from Noem’s language on Monday, arguing that it was not a position that the President had taken.

Bovino is a loyalist to Noem and her rumored lover Corey Lewandowski, and both have quietly pushed him as a potential replacement for current Border Patrol chief Rodney Scott, a longtime ally of Homan.

Noem has sought to sideline Scott by having Bovino report directly to her, an unprecedented move within the agency.

Bovino’s removal from Minneapolis underscores Noem’s fading standing with the White House as Trump dispatches Homan and his closest allies to seize control of the operation on the ground. 

A Border Patrol veteran of 30 years, Bovino was selected last year from his role as chief patrol agent of the agency’s El Centro sector in Southern California to lead highly publicized immigration crackdowns across the country.

His aggressive tactics, often highly choreographed public displays, sparked backlash from local officials.

Bovino often stood out as the only agent not wearing a face covering when Border Patrol descended on Home Depots and gas stations.

He has gone viral on social media as he is frequently spotted on the frontlines sporting a severe buzzcut and trench coat, which German media has likened to a ‘Nazi aesthetic’. 

California Governor Gavin Newsom said on X: ‘Greg Bovino dressed up as if he literally went on eBay and purchased SS garb. Greg Bovino, secret police, private army, masked men, people disappearing quite literally, no due process.’

Bovino hit back, claiming he had the coat for more than 25 years and it was official Border Patrol merchandise. 

Jenn Budd, an author and expert on Border Patrol, described Bovino as ‘the Liberace’ of the agency. 

‘He was just a little Napoleon who wants you to think that he is the most moral and capable guy in the world, and everything around you is dangerous but he’s the one who’s going to save you,’ Budd told The Times. ‘It’s all a show for him.’

He once invited journalists to watch him swim across a canal in Southern California’s Imperial Valley in a bid to deter migrants considering the crossing. 

After Trump was re-elected Bovino used similar public relations expertise to catch the president’s eye. 

He sent dozens of agents to arrest migrants at gas stations along the highway ahead of Trump’s inauguration. 

Asked why Bovino was chosen to lead the force, McLaughlin told reporters bluntly: ‘Because he’s a badass.’

But while Bovino’s strongman image earned him Trump’s respect, his self-proclaimed ‘turn and  burn’ enforcement strategies have sparked concern.

A federal judge accused Bovino in November of being ‘evasive’ and at times ‘outright lying’ in sworn testimony about an immigration crackdown in Chicago, finding his account ‘simply not credible.’ 

Judge Sara Ellis wrote that Bovino even admitted he lied about being hit with a rock before ordering tear gas used, and noted that video evidence flatly contradicted his claim that he never tackled a protester.
